Safe Transportation Initiatives Aimed at New Hampshire Students
In New Hampshire, the challenge of ensuring student safety during transportation to and from school has become increasingly prominent. With a significant portion of the state’s schools located in rural areas, the risks associated with long commutes and limited transport options can elevate concerns regarding student safety. In fact, New Hampshire's rural landscape, comprising over 80% of its land area, necessitates a concerted effort to ensure that transportation systems can adequately protect students from potential threats and risks during their daily journeys.
Eligibility for funding to implement safe transportation initiatives extends to all public school districts across the state, including those in urban centers like Manchester and rural towns like Tamworth. Schools must demonstrate a clear understanding of local transportation challenges and propose comprehensive strategies aimed at enhancing safety protocols. Applications should detail plans for collaboration with local transportation services, law enforcement, and community organizations to ensure thorough safety audits and awareness campaigns.
The application process will require districts to present specific measures they will take to improve transportation safety. This may include establishing safe waiting areas, improving vehicle maintenance protocols, and developing policies for the supervision of students during commutes. Furthermore, districts must outline how they will engage parents and communities to foster cooperative efforts that enhance student transportation safety.
In New Hampshire, the context of existing transportation infrastructure is unique, with many students relying on buses that traverse long distances through potentially hazardous terrains. This funding initiative aims to prioritize student safety during these journeys, an essential consideration given the demographic spread across the state. By enhancing safety measures in transportation, New Hampshire seeks to lower crime rates associated with school travel and create a supportive environment where parents feel confident sending their children to school.
By tracking outcomes through safety audits and community feedback, New Hampshire can adjust initiatives as necessary to ensure their effectiveness. The state’s commitment to improving safe transportation for students exemplifies a proactive approach to addressing real challenges faced by families, reinforcing the importance of safety in education and community well-being.
